News and Notes

Abstract

The 68th Annual Meeting of the American Society of Animal Science will be held August 15 to 18, 1976 at Texas A&M University, College Station, Texas.

The National Association of Animal Breeders will hold its 30th Convention August 15 to 18 at the Washington Plaza Hotel, Seattle, Washington. Convention hosts cooperating with NAAB are All West Breeders, Burlington, Washington and British Columbia Artificial Insemination Centre, Milner, B.C. Convention Chairman is Victor Gray, Assistant Manager, All West Breeders.

A Conference on The Genetic Effects of Aging will be held September 12 to 17 at The Jackson Laboratory, Bar Harbor, Maine. It is sponsored by The National Foundation — March of Dimes, and is being organized by David E. Harrison, The Jackson Laboratory, Bar Harbor, Maine 04609; 207-288-3373, ext. 296.

International Conference on Quantitative Genetics, Iowa State University, August 16 to 21, 1976. Program consists of presentations by leading research geneticists plus discussions by conference participants.
